如何快速禁用iPhone过热保护:thermalmonitordDisabler完整指南
【免费下载链接】thermalmonitordDisablerA tool used to disable iOS daemons.项目地址: https://gitcode.com/gh_mirrors/th/thermalmonitordDisabler
你是否曾在激烈游戏中突然遭遇卡顿?是否在重要拍摄时屏幕莫名变暗?这很可能是iPhone的过热保护机制在作祟。thermalmonitordDisabler正是为解决这一痛点而生的终极性能优化工具,专为追求极致体验的iOS用户设计,让你重新掌控设备性能。这款免费开源工具能够彻底禁用iOS系统的thermalmonitord服务,防止过热降频和屏幕变暗,同时支持禁用OTA更新和使用跟踪代理,为你的iPhone带来全新的系统工具体验。
当iPhone性能被"保护":场景化痛点分析
iPhone内置的thermalmonitord服务就像一个"过度关心"的管家,一旦检测到设备温度升高,就会自动触发一系列限制措施:
- 性能降频:CPU和GPU频率被强制降低,导致应用响应迟缓
- 屏幕变暗:亮度自动调低,影响观看和拍摄体验
- 游戏卡顿:高负载场景下帧率骤降,影响游戏操作
- 创作中断:视频录制、直播推流等专业工作被迫中断
这些保护机制虽然能防止硬件过热,却严重影响了用户体验。thermalmonitordDisabler的出现,正是为了在安全可控的前提下,让用户重新获得性能自主权。
技术伙伴的解决方案:thermalmonitordDisabler工作原理
上图展示了thermalmonitordDisabler的应用界面,采用深色主题设计,简洁直观。工具基于Python 3.8+开发,使用pymobiledevice3库与iOS设备建立安全通信,通过精准定位并管理系统服务来实现性能优化。
功能对比表:优化前后的差异
| 功能特性 | 优化前(系统默认) | 优化后(使用工具) |
|---|---|---|
| 性能表现 | 过热时自动降频 | 持续稳定高性能 |
| 屏幕亮度 | 温度高时自动变暗 | 保持设定亮度 |
| 游戏体验 | 团战可能卡顿 | 流畅稳定运行 |
| 拍摄效果 | 可能中断录制 | 持续稳定拍摄 |
| 系统更新 | 自动OTA更新 | 手动控制更新 |
| 隐私保护 | 使用数据被收集 | 禁用跟踪代理 |
3个步骤快速上手thermalmonitordDisabler
环境准备与安装
获取工具源码
git clone https://gitcode.com/gh_mirrors/th/thermalmonitordDisabler cd thermalmonitordDisabler创建虚拟环境
python3 -m venv .env source .env/bin/activate # macOS/Linux # Windows: .env\Scripts\activate安装依赖包
pip3 install -r requirements.txt
注意:依赖配置文件requirements.txt包含pymobiledevice3、PyQt5和pyqtdarktheme,确保图形界面正常运行。
设备连接准备
- 关闭"查找我的iPhone"功能
- 使用USB线连接iPhone和电脑
- 确保设备已解锁并信任电脑
- 在Linux系统上确保usbmux服务正在运行
启动应用与配置
运行主程序入口gui_app.py:
python3 gui_app.py应用启动后,你会看到简洁的界面显示设备连接状态。确认设备信息正确后,可以勾选以下选项:
- 禁用thermalmonitord- 防止过热降频和屏幕变暗
- 禁用OTA- 阻止自动系统更新
- 禁用UsageTrackingAgent- 保护隐私,阻止使用数据收集
点击"Apply changes"应用设置,如需中文界面可点击"切换到简体中文"按钮。
核心功能模块详解
设备管理模块:devicemanagement/
这是工具的核心模块,负责处理设备连接、状态检测和命令执行:
- device_manager.py- 设备连接和状态管理
- constants.py- 系统常量和配置参数
- generate_mga.py- MGA文件生成工具
- data_singleton.py- 数据单例模式实现
备份恢复模块:Sparserestore/
提供安全的数据备份和恢复功能,确保操作可逆:
- backup.py- 系统配置备份
- restore.py- 配置恢复实现
- mbdb.py- 数据库操作模块
安全通信机制
工具使用pymobiledevice3库建立与iOS设备的稳定连接,确保命令传输的安全性和可靠性。这种通信方式避免了越狱需求,让更多用户能够安全使用。
适合与不适合的使用场景
👍 推荐使用的情况
- 短时间高强度游戏- 需要稳定帧率的竞技游戏
- 专业视频拍摄- 长时间录制4K视频或直播
- 室内温度可控环境- 空调房间或凉爽环境
- 隐私敏感用户- 希望禁用使用跟踪功能
- 需要固定系统版本- 不想自动更新到新版本
⚠️ 谨慎使用的情况
- 长时间户外高温环境- 设备容易过热
- 老旧iPhone设备- 电池和散热能力有限
- 对电池寿命要求极高- 长期高温会加速电池老化
- 设备已有过热问题- 需要先解决散热问题
重要安全注意事项与最佳实践
⚡ 关键警告
重要提示:禁用thermalmonitord后,iPhone电池在设置中可能显示为"未知部件",这是正常现象,不影响实际使用。
温度监控与管理
由于禁用了过热保护机制,你需要自行负责设备温度管理:
- 定期检查温度- 使用第三方应用监控设备温度
- 避免极端负载- 不要长时间运行高负载应用
- 及时散热- 发现设备过热时立即停止使用并散热
- 环境控制- 在空调房间等温度可控环境下使用
备份与恢复策略
在进行任何修改前,强烈建议先备份当前系统配置:
- 创建备份- 使用工具前先备份当前设置
- 恢复设置- 如果遇到问题,可以恢复到之前的备份状态
- 日志查看- 检查操作记录,了解具体执行情况
技术架构与实现原理
模块化设计架构
项目采用清晰的模块化设计,确保稳定性和可维护性:
- 通信层- 基于pymobiledevice3的设备通信
- 业务层- 服务管理和配置逻辑
- 界面层- PyQt5实现的图形用户界面
- 数据层- 配置备份和恢复功能
服务精准定位
工具能够准确识别iOS系统中的thermalmonitord服务,这是负责温度监控和性能调节的核心进程。通过分析系统服务架构,工具确保只针对目标服务进行操作,避免影响其他系统功能。
兼容性说明
工具支持广泛的iOS版本:
- 最低版本:iOS 15.7(可能更早)
- 最高版本:iOS 18.2 Beta 2
- 设备限制:A15及以上芯片设备可能无法完全禁用thermal throttling
常见问题解答(FAQ)
Q:使用这个工具会让iPhone变砖吗?A:不会。工具只修改系统服务的启用状态,不会修改系统文件。即使出现问题,也可以通过恢复功能或重启设备解决。
Q:禁用thermalmonitord会影响电池寿命吗?A:长期在高温环境下使用可能会加速电池老化。建议在温度可控的环境下使用,并定期监控设备温度。
Q:工具是否需要越狱?A:不需要。工具通过合法的开发者接口与设备通信,无需越狱即可使用。
Q:如何恢复默认设置?A:重新运行工具,取消勾选所有选项并应用更改,或者使用内置的恢复功能。
Q:支持哪些iPhone型号?A:理论上支持所有运行iOS 15.7及以上版本的iPhone,但A15及以上芯片设备的效果可能有限。
Q:工具是否免费?A:是的,thermalmonitordDisabler是完全开源免费的工具,遵循MIT许可证。
立即行动:重获iPhone性能自由
thermalmonitordDisabler为iOS用户提供了一个安全有效的性能优化方案。无论你是追求极致游戏体验的玩家,还是需要稳定性能的内容创作者,这个工具都能帮助你突破系统限制,获得更好的使用体验。
使用建议总结
- 备份优先- 在进行任何修改前,先备份当前系统配置
- 环境控制- 在温度可控的环境下使用优化后的设备
- 适度使用- 根据实际需求选择性地启用功能
- 定期检查- 监控设备温度和性能表现
- 及时恢复- 遇到问题时立即恢复到安全状态
获取与使用资源
- 源码仓库:https://gitcode.com/gh_mirrors/th/thermalmonitordDisabler
- 核心文件:gui_app.py - 主程序入口
- 依赖配置:requirements.txt - Python依赖包
- 设备管理:devicemanagement/ - 设备通信模块
- 备份恢复:Sparserestore/ - 数据安全模块
现在就开始体验thermalmonitordDisabler带来的性能提升吧!告别过热降频的困扰,让你的iPhone发挥全部潜力,享受流畅稳定的使用体验。记住,合理使用工具,关注设备健康,才能真正发挥其价值。
【免费下载链接】thermalmonitordDisablerA tool used to disable iOS daemons.项目地址: https://gitcode.com/gh_mirrors/th/thermalmonitordDisabler
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考